MAKE SURE to order the correct throw lever for your optic, these are a precise fit and we offer many different models to accommodate magnification ring diameters and shapes. DO NOT over-tighten. These throw levers are extremely durable, but most sensitive to excessive torque. The metal bolt and threads will crush the polymer, when the lever is installed with no slipping under operation there is no need to continue tightening. Sizing Guide: Viper Gen I PST & HST | Razor Gen I: Fits Viper Gen I PST, HST, Razor Gen I, and many other optics with a 1.74″ magnification ring diameter. Gen I Viper with Rubber Magnification Ring: Fits Gen I Vipers with rubber magnification rings that are gray and stippled, Diamond HP, and other Vortex scopes with 1.68″ magnification ring diameters. Viper PST Gen II | Strike Eagle 3-18x | Strike Eagle 4-24x: Fits Viper PST Gen II, Strike Eagle 3-18x, and Strike Eagle 4-24x. Viper PA 6.5-20x: Fits ONLY vipers with 6.5-20x magnification range. Crossfire II With 1″ Scope Tube: Fits Vortex Crossfire II with 1″ scope tube. Crossfire II With 30mm Scope Tube: Fits Vortex Crossfire II with 30mm scope tube. Strike Eagle 1-6x: Fits ONLY Strike Eagle with 1-6x magnification. Strike Eagle 1-8x: Fits ONLY Strike Eagle with 1-8x magnification. Golden Eagle: Fits ONLY Golden Eagle. Razor AMG: Fits ONLY Razor AMG. Razor LH: Fits ONLY Razor LH. Razor Gen II: Fits ONLY Razor Gen II.

Rifle Scope Types
Rifle scopes can be either “first focal plane” or “second focal plane” type of scopes. The kind of focal plane an optic has establishes where the reticle or crosshair lies in connection with the scopes zoom. It literally indicates the reticle is located behind or ahead of the magnification lens of the optic. Selecting the most effective sort of rifle scope is dependent on what kind of shooting you anticipate doing.
About First Focal Plane Scopes
Focal plane scopes (FFP) feature the reticle in front of the magnifying lens. This induces the reticle to increase in size based upon the level of magnification being used. The benefit is that the reticle measurements are the same at the enhanced distance as they are at the non magnified range. As an example, one tick on a mil-dot reticle at one hundred yards without having “zoom” is still the very same tick at one hundred yards using 5x “zoom”. These types of scopes work for:
- Quick acquisition, long distance types of shooting
- Shooting situations where estimations are low
- Experienced shooters who recognize their target “hold over” as well as “lead” correlations for their weapon
- Shooters who don’t mind the reticle is enlarged and takes up more visual eyesight area than a SFP reticle
Info on Second Focal Plane Glass
Second focal plane optics (SFP) feature the reticle behind the zoom lens. This induces the reticle to stay at the same overall size in connection with the quantity of zoom being used. The result is that the reticle measurements shift based on the magnification used to shoot over longer ranges given that the markings present different increments which differ with the magnification. In the FFP illustration with the SFP optic, the 5x “zoom” one hundred yard tick measurement would be 1/5th of the non “zoom” tick. These particular varieties of optics work for:
- Far away kinds of shooting where shooters have increased time to make ballistic calculations
- Shooting where most of the shots take place within shorter ranges and proximities
- Shooters who desire a clearer optic picture with less room taken up by the larger size FFP reticle

Fixed Power Lens Rifle Scope Info
A single power rifle scope and optic uses a zoom number designator like 4×32. This means the magnification power of the scope is 4x power and the objective lens is 32mm. The zoom of this type of scope can not adjust since it is a set power scope.
Info About Adjustable Power Lens Optics
Variable power rifle scopes can be changed between magnification increments. These types of scopes will list the zoom amount in a format like 2-10×32. These numbers mean the magnification of the scope can be changed between 2x and 10x power. This also involves the power levels in-between 2 and 10. The power manipulation is achieved by applying the power ring part of the scope near the rear of the scope by the eye bell piece.

Rifle Glass Tube Sealing and Gas Purging
Wetness inside your rifle optic can ruin a day of shooting and your costly optic by bringing about fogging and creating residue inside of the scope tube. The majority of scopes prevent wetness from entering the scope tube with a system of sealing O-rings which are waterproof.
Glass Gas Purging
Another element of preventing the buildup of wetness within the rifle optic tube is filling the tube with a gas like nitrogen. Since this area is already occupied by the gas, the glass is less altered by condition changes and pressure distinctions from the outdoor environment which might possibly enable water vapor to permeate in around the seals to fill the vacuum which would otherwise be there.
